AI-Driven Predictive Maintenance

Predictive maintenance powered by AI reduces equipment failures and energy waste. Algorithms analyze sensor data to forecast machinery issues before they escalate, cutting unplanned downtime by up to 45%

This proactive approach prevents energy-intensive emergency repairs and inefficient operation of compromised equipment. For energy infrastructure, AI-driven maintenance lowers costs annually while extending asset lifespans. 

Challenges include data quality requirements and integration with legacy systems, but ROI accelerates as technology matures.

HVAC Optimization Through AI

HVAC systems consume 50% of a building’s total electricity. AI models like Long-Short-Term Memory (LSTM) analyze variables such as indoor/outdoor temperatures and humidity to predict and adjust energy use in real time. This slashes HVAC consumption through adaptive climate control. 

For complex systems like variable refrigerant flow (VRF) technology, AI achieves higher accuracy than traditional methods, balancing efficiency with occupant comfort.

Smart Lighting Efficiency

AI-powered lighting systems reduce energy waste through motion detection, daylight adjustment, and usage pattern learning. These solutions cut lighting energy use compared to traditional bulbs. 

In commercial settings—where lighting represents nearly half of energy costs—AI integration delivers immediate savings. Customizable settings allow facility-specific optimization, such as dimming unoccupied warehouses or aligning with natural light cycles.

Renewable Integration and Grid Management

AI stabilizes grids amid renewable energy fluctuations by forecasting solar/wind output and balancing supply-demand dynamics. Machine learning models prevent overloads and enable additional transmission capacity on existing infrastructure. 

For industries, AI optimizes on-site renewable usage—like directing solar energy to high-demand processes—and manages storage systems to maximize clean energy utilization.

Industrial Case Studies

  • Google Data Centers: DeepMind AI reduced cooling energy and total energy use, saving millions annually.
  • Manufacturing: AI-optimized assembly lines at companies like Ford cut energy per unit through real-time motor adjustments.
  • Food Processing: AI sterilization systems reduced steam consumption significantly while maintaining safety standards.
